Security fixes
Apple hasn’t made a song and dance about what’s been patched, which is fairly normal for point updates like this. The company often keeps the details vague at first to avoid handing useful information to attackers before most people have updated. In plain English, this release is about closing holes and tightening things up, so it’s worth installing sooner rather than later.

How to update
To install the update, open Settings > General > Software Update and follow the prompts to download and restart your iPhone. If you have automatic updates enabled, it may update on its own when the conditions are right – but it’s quicker to trigger the update yourself.
